The Red Hat Identity Management Engineering team is looking for a Software Engineer with C programming language experience to join us in Brno, Czech Republic. In this role, you will focus on the development and maintenance of Samba package in Fedora and Red Hat Enterprise Linux (RHEL) that delivers a Windows interoperability suite of programs for Linux and Unix and enables storage, related directly or via identity management to use cases. You'll use your programming skills, mainly in the C language and occasionally in Python and shell scripting, to maintain Samba suite in Fedora and Red Hat Enterprise Linux (RHEL), to add new functionality and bug fixes, or to improve test coverage of Samba. You’ll be expected to maintain an active communication with Samba upstream project and help promote a healthy relationship between Red Hat and Samba community. As a Software Engineer, you will start learning Samba by addressing and taking care of the community or customer issues, continually taking ownership of bigger feature requests or integrations with other projects like the System Security Services Daemon (SSSD) or FreeIPA.


  • Work on addressing customer or community issues with the Samba open source project, focusing on a maintenance in Red Hat Enterprise Linux (RHEL) and Fedora operating systems
  • Communicate with Samba developers and user community
  • Communicate and collaborate with other Red Hat teams using Samba, like identity management, including FreeIPA and SSSD, or storage teams
  • Contribute tests for the Samba continuous integration (CI) test suite to help maintain stability of the upstream project

  • Bachelor's degree in computer science, or a related field experience
  • 2+ years of professional C development experience
  • Desire to learn and solve challenging problems
  • Solid service troubleshooting and administration skills on a Linux platform


The following skills are considered a plus:

  • Experience with Python
  • System-level or networking programming experience or knowledge
  • Experience with user-space file systems development
  • Understanding of the Linux identity or authentication capabilities
  • Experience with security technologies like Kerberos, LDAP, PKI, Active Directory, and 2FA
